<big dir="qfjzwl"></big><center date-time="95f8pq"></center><style date-time="20uywn"></style><bdo date-time="2ozg__"></bdo><sub lang="1vos2e"></sub><dfn dropzone="2hr9at"></dfn><style dir="1udf4q"></style><tt dropzone="1b5ci4"></tt>

TPWallet用户全景指南:可扩展性、提现与未来支付演进

导言:面向TPWallet用户与开发者,本文从可扩展性架构出发,覆盖提现流程与安全指引、配置错误的预防措施、合约开发要点,并展望未来支付革命与行业变化,给出实操建议。

一、TPWallet用户画像与需求

TPWallet用户既包含普通消费者、商户,也有DeFi参与者与链上开发者。共同需求集中在:低延迟、低费率、安全提现、跨链互操作与易用的合约交互界面。

二、可扩展性架构要点

- 分层设计:将钱包应用分为展示层、业务层与链交互层,支持横向扩展。前端使用轻量缓存与本地签名,后台采用微服务拆分。

- L2与跨链:支持多种Layer2(Rollup、State Channel)和跨链桥以缓解主链拥堵;采用桥接中继+验证节点组合提高可靠性。

- 异步处理与队列:提现、批量转账等采用消息队列与幂等任务设计,避免重复执行。

- 数据存储与索引:使用可扩展的时序/搜索引擎存储链外索引,加速查询与历史回溯。

三、提现指引(面向用户与运营)

- 用户侧:开启多重签名、硬件钱包支持、设置提现白名单与限额。提现前核对地址、使用地址簿与ENS避免错误。

- 费用优化:支持手动/智能Gas策略、手续费代付、合并交易(batching)以降低成本。

- 运营侧:提现队列审计、提现延迟确认策略(风控暂停窗口)、链上回执与异常重试机制。

四、防配置错误(DevOps 与产品)

- 配置即代码:将环境配置纳入版本控制,使用模板与Schema验证(JSON Schema、OpenAPI)。

- 多环境与灰度发布:使用测试网、预发布与分流(Canary/Blue-Green)降低配置上线风险。

- 自动化检测:引入静态检查、合约参数边界测试以及运行时熔断与回滚策略。

- 密钥与权限管理:采用KMS、HSM与最小权限原则,定期轮换与审计。

五、合约开发与治理

- 标准与模块化:优先采用成熟ERC/通用接口与可插拔模块,减少自研复杂度。

- 可升级性:通过代理模式或模块化治理实现合约升级,注意存储冲突与初始化保护。

- 安全流程:代码审计、模糊测试、单元/集成测试、形式化验证关键逻辑。

- Gas与性能:优化数据结构、减少外部调用、支持批处理以降低链上成本。

六、未来支付革命与行业变化

- 可编程货币:智能合约结合稳定币、CBDC将推动自动化清算、按需计费与条件支付场景。

- 隐私与合规并重:零知识证明会在保护隐私同时满足合规需求,链下合规层将成为标配。

- 微支付与实时结算:流媒体计费、IoT付费将催生更细粒度的计费模型与更低费率的通道。

- 跨链生态化:资金流与资产互操作将形成新的支付网络,钱包需支持无缝资产发现与兑换。

七、建议与行动清单

- 用户层:启用多重签名、白名单、提现确认流程;定期学习诈骗案例。

- 产品/工程:构建分层架构、支持L2与跨链、实现配置即代码与自动化回滚。

- 合约团队:严格测试与审计、选用标准接口、设计可升级治理。

- 业务与合规:关注当地监管、部署可审计的日志与合规上链方案。

结语:TPWallet作为连接用户与链上世界的桥梁,其核心竞争力来自于可扩展稳定的架构、用户友好的提现与安全策略、以及能快速迭代的合约开发流程。把握支付技术与监管趋势,提前布局跨链与隐私技术,将决定未来的主动权。

作者:李若风发布时间:2025-10-31 09:35:17

评论

AlexChain

很实用的工程实践建议,尤其认同配置即代码和灰度发布部分。

小明

关于提现安全能否再给出具体的多重签名实现示例?期待后续文章。

CryptoCat

对L2与跨链的讨论很到位,能不能扩展讲讲桥的经济激励与风险?

链上老王

合约可升级性那段写得好,代理模式和存储冲突提醒很关键。

相关阅读